The ultimate goal is the conquest of Elysium, which is accomplished by vanquishing all enemy leaders and capturing their Citadels. There's no diplomacy the game is essentially a straight-up free-for-all among all the players. For the most part, the only influence the player has over the economy is setting the tax rate, although a few classes have rituals that construct infrastructure or otherwise increase their long-term income. Unlike many similar games, there is little economic management money and resources are collected from locations that the player controls and is used to hire units or power rituals. Each player starts with two or three leaders, a modest army, a Citadel, and a few small villages that provide income. It allows anywhere from 2-8 players at the same time, any or all of which may be human however, multiplayer is hotseat only.Įach player takes on the role of any of 20 different classes of faction leader which can be broadly organized into four different categories (Warlord, Mage, Priest, Nonhuman). It's a prequel of sorts to the Dominions series of games also developed by Illwinter. Conquest of Elysium is a series of fantasy Turn-Based Strategy games developed by Illwinter Game Design in 1997 and released as freeware 10 years later.
